Sagarmal Vs. the State of Rajasthan
Court: Rajasthan
Decided on: Mar-03-1971
Reported in: 1971WLN317
L.N. Chhangani, J.1. This case has come before me under Section 429 of the Code of Criminal P.C. as the learned Judges who heard the appeal, differed on the question as to what view should hi taken regarding the crime committed on the basis of the recovery of 'Madlia' belonging to the deceased at the instance of the accused-appellant.2. For a proper appreciation of the case, the material facts may be stated as follow.3. On December 23, 1967, Ganpat of village Reengus, made a report Ex. P/1 at the Police Outpost, Reengus, at about 10-30 A.M. stating merely that his sister Mst. Chawli had been missing for the last eight to ten days. It was also stated that a shoe and lotta were lying outside the house where the house was locked from outside. Subsequently Ganpat made another report Ex. P/2 on the same day at about 7 P.M.
